I really respect the fact that this car retains all of its "last time it was raced" characteristics. To me it's a shame that many of these cars have had their period correct chassis, roll cage and motor mods removed in favor of as delivered stock components. Late 70s throughout the 80s is the era of SS racing that I liked best since the leave spring / ladder bar cars did huge nose bleed wheelies that carried out forever.
